Day 28 (Ponferrado - Villa Franca de bierzo (April 15)

Had a pretty good sleep. Got up and out by 0730. We followed the Spaniard from the Canary Island who we've been seeing sin e Mansilla because we noticed yesterday he did not follow the marked way around Ponferrada but must made a beeline to the albergue. I think he saved us a couple of km today. Lots of highway walking today, but at this point I don't care. My legs are feeling like lead and my pack feels like it weighs a ton. It was warmer todAy, but cloudy. It has been drizzling on and off. This should have been an easy day, but it wasn't. Who knows why? Saw Kaija, Birgitta, the 2 Annes, and a 72 years young Finland man named Seymour. The albergue we're staying in tonight, Ave Fenix, may do a Quemada which is the main reason we stayed here. we're having a communal meal which is always nice. We' re not very hungry for dinner because we had a great lunch at the Hostal T restaurant with Patricia when we arrived. It was quite a good meal. Villa Franca is a very nice town

  2. Jane, quemada is a special alcholic drink they make in Galicia that is made with orujo (something like grappa), sugar, fruit, and herbs, all put in a special ceramic pot and then lite on fire. Very spectacular to watch as it is being made. The quemada when finished is tasty but not too strong since much of tha alcohol has been burnt off.
